PREFACE
(A) CRITERIA ADOPTED FOR PREPARATION OF LG8R FOR
2016-17:
i. MUs figures in respect of Generators have been taken from G n ration target
fixed by CEA/MoP. However, actual generation may be I wer due to
commercial reasons, such as low schedule, RSD etc.
ii. RES & small hydro generation have been taken from State ut Ii ies BOTH IN
mw & muS
iii. Bilateral Power purchase by State utilities have been consider as furnished
by State utilities viz. Demand, power cut etc.
IV. Demand in MW & requirements in MUs figures have been tak n from State
utilities.
v. URS of station (NTPC and other ISGS stations) have not b n considered
and vary as per requirement of various utilities in real time.
vi. RGPPL allocation to Indian Railways have been considered i he respective
state as per allocations.
(8) Major deviations w.r.t. last year have been observed in M hya Pradesh
data for which SLDC MP furnished following reasons:
The reasons for discrepancy in projection for the Year 2016-17 wrt 2015-
16 is given below :-1. The Feeder Separation work of Domestic and irrigation fe er in MP was
started in the Year 2012-13 and was expected to be compl ed in the year
2015-16. Accordingly MP Discom has assumed that after f e er separation
work the demand shall increase and during rabi season it wa ,xpected in the
range of 12500 MW in 2016-17. Whereas the actual maxim rh demand met
during the year 2015-16 was 10800 MW and accordingly
projected their demand as per actual demand met during the
2. Some IPP i.e JSTPPS(Nigri), M B Power, JPL(Jhabua pow r commissioned
during the year 2015-16. Availability increased in MP.
3. Hydel target as per CEA have been considered which is les . s compared to
hydel availability submitted by MPPGCL.
(G) Major deviations w.r.t. last year have been observed in Gh ttishgarh
data for which SLOG Ghhattishgarh furnished following re s ns:
1. Chhattishgarh availability increased due to Marwa(2x TPS
commissioned.2. Some IPP viz. RKM, Balco, KWPCL etc have commissione
state share(7%) added in Chhattishgarh availability.
3. Demand is also likely to be increased because of develop
Raipur, Smart city etc.
their Home
(0) Major deviations w.r.t. last year have been observed in Gu' rat data for
which SLOG Gujarat furnished following reasons:
1. Gujarat availability increased due to expected gas availabil t at Sugen &
Dgen.2. Demand is also likely to be increased because of ind trialisation &
developments like Gift City, Smart city etc.
(E) Major deviations w.r.t. last year have been observed in Ma rashtra data
for which SLOG Maharashtra furnished following reasons:
1. Maharashtra availability increased due to commissioning of u it at Bhusawal,
Kordi & Chandrapur extension.2. RES generation is likely to be more significa t than last year.
3. Demand is also increased due to urbanisation etc.
